Drake has tested negative for COVID-19, so the Young Money Reunion will go on – but on the same night as Lady Gaga's and Burna Boy's Toronto concerts.

The 6ix God posted about the concert's return yesterday, August 4, on Instagram, writing: "Negative test…positive outcome…this was the only date available until the fall and because the family is so solid everybody is flying back in to make it happen for you all…SEE YOU SATURDAY…young moulaaa."

Loud Luxury was running late for their show at Cabana Pool Bar this past weekend, but the musical duo refused to miss their gig just because of some Toronto traffic.

In a hilarious TikTok, Andrew Fedyk and Joe Depace showcased the true meaning of "The Show Must Go On" by running through Lakeshore traffic to make their curtain call on June 5.

Live music is making a comeback this year, and fans in Toronto are in for a treat because Shawn Mendes just added the 6ix to the list of cities he'll be visiting on his Wonder The World Tour.

Initially, he was only scheduled to perform in Canadian cities like Montreal, Edmonton, and Vancouver, which had left fans wondering why he left his hometown off his roster of performances.
